Books for machine knitters

Society member and textile designer Alison Dupernex MSDC has published two books for machine knitters.

In publishing these two books, Creative Machine Knitting and Machine Knitting Designing with Colour, Alison's aim was to document every item she had ever designed and knitted, plus some new ones. She wants to encourage all knitters, both hand and machine, to be creative. Detailing clearly her process so the reader can customise the designs, make them their own and so start their own design journey.
